Address: 665 S Park Centre Ave, Green Valley, AZ 85614, USA
Address: 665 S Park Centre Ave, Green Valley, AZ 85614, USA
“Very nice. Very glad to have wonderful produce, honey, olive oils, etc.”
Address: 665 S Park Centre Ave, Green Valley, AZ 85614, USA
“Posada Java is open after total remodel and upgrade with more seating on larger area and expanded menu options. Very nice improvements.”
1 million customers
find businesses on BusinessYab every month.
500 businesses
join BusinessYab every day.
BusinessYab helps you…